The base interface for a class that provides libargus Interfaces.
Public Member Functions | |
virtual Interface * | getInterface (const InterfaceID &interfaceId)=0 |
Acquire the interface specified by interfaceId . More... | |
Protected Member Functions | |
~InterfaceProvider () | |
|
inlineprotected |
|
pure virtual |
Acquire the interface specified by interfaceId
.
Referenced by Argus::interface_cast().